What is recorded here
Scotland's National Record of the Historic Environment records Cults Hill Limestone Quarry as Clamp Kiln(s) (post Medieval). The official map says its point is accurate as follows: NGR given to the nearest 10m. The record does not by itself mean that the public may enter the place.
